This is my first time here as we are passing through. We decided to stop at this diner for lunch since it was packed in the parking lot. This diner has the 1950’s feel inside and is pretty clean inside for being older. I decided to get the bacon cheeseburger with a pretzel bun. As for the burger it was delicious and it was not a frozen patty, but a homemade burger. My family member ordered the honey garlic chicken wings and they enjoyed it, but he wished it was not so sweet. As for my other family member they ordered the Mr. Reuben and that sandwhich is 3 layers! I mean you get a bang for your buck on that sandwich. They are not stingy on the meat I tell you that. Overall, I would definitely come back here! Great food and service!

First time trying Top’s Diner in Huntington. Got 2 of their specials. The sausage and gravey waffle bowl and the pancake flights. Both were very good. I enjoyed the flights the most. Got to pick 3 flavors; Dubai chocolate, PB&J and the cookie butter. They were great! There were a bunch of flavors to choose from which I think was a nice change from typical pancake choices. There was a little bit of a wait, but it was a packed house which is normal to deal with. Service was great no complaints there. Seems like a place the locals already no about so if your passing through like I was I would recommend to stop by and try it.
